Adsorption mechanism of a new depressant on pyrite ...

Compared with guar gum, PAM, dextrin, CMC, and SHMP, GM exhibited the best performance in the depression of pyrite flotation but had a negligible influence on the chalcopyrite flotation. An excellent separation of chalcopyrite and pyrite was achieved at weakly alkaline (pH 8), for which the flotation recovery of chalcopyrite was 86.11% and that of pyrite was only 13.85%.

The depression of pyrite in selective flotation by ...

01-10-2016· The depression of pyrite flotation by cyanide may result from one or more of the following mechanisms: (1) Cyanide may depress pyrite flotation by replacing xanthate ions on pyrite surface, similar to hydroxyl ions (Wark and Cox, 1934, Prestidge et al., 1993).
